linux apache启动命令

1. Linux Apache启动命令详解

Apache是一种流行的开源Web服务器软件,常用于托管网站和应用程序。在Linux上,通过执行一些特定的命令来启动Apache服务。本文将详细介绍Linux下Apache的启动命令。

1.1 启动Apache服务

在Linux系统中,通过以下命令启动Apache服务:

sudo service apache2 start

上述命令中,sudo表示以管理员权限运行该命令,service是服务管理工具,apache2表示要操作的服务名称,start表示要启动该服务。

启动Apache服务后,Apache将开始监听指定的端口,接受来自客户端的HTTP请求并返回相应的内容。

1.2 停止Apache服务

要停止正在运行的Apache服务,可以使用以下命令:

sudo service apache2 stop

该命令将停止Apache服务,并释放占用的系统资源。停止服务后,Apache将不再监听端口,无法处理HTTP请求。

1.3 重启Apache服务

如果需要重新启动Apache服务,可以使用以下命令:

sudo service apache2 restart

该命令将首先停止正在运行的Apache服务,然后再重新启动。重启服务后,Apache将重新监听端口,继续处理HTTP请求。

1.4 查看Apache服务状态

要查看Apache服务的运行状态,可以使用以下命令:

sudo service apache2 status

该命令将显示Apache服务的当前状态,包括是否正在运行以及占用的资源情况等。

1.5 修改配置文件后生效

在启动、停止或重启Apache服务之后,对Apache的配置文件进行修改时,需要重新加载配置文件使其生效。

要使修改后的配置文件生效,可以使用以下命令:

sudo service apache2 reload

该命令将重新加载Apache的配置文件,使修改生效。

2. 小结

本文详细介绍了Linux下Apache的启动命令,包括启动服务、停止服务、重启服务以及查看服务状态等操作。通过这些命令,可以方便地控制Apache服务的运行。同时,还介绍了如何使修改后的配置文件生效。

为了正确的启动和管理Apache服务,建议在执行以上命令时要注意当前用户的权限,确保有足够的权限执行所需的操作。